OSINT Methodology — External Red-Team Edition
0. When to Use / When NOT
Use this skill when: planning or executing authorized external recon (red team, bug bounty, ASM); mapping an org's attack surface; investigating a person/entity/threat-actor; producing client deliverables.
Do NOT use this skill when: the user needs active exploitation, post-exploitation, or malware dev; blue-team/detection content; or the target's authorization is unclear — surface the scope question first.

2. Confidence Levels
Every assertion carries a confidence level.
| Level | Meaning | |---|---| | TENTATIVE | Plausible from indirect evidence; unverified. Snippet-only dork match, email pattern inferred from name, single passive-source subdomain. | | FIRM | Directly observed, uncorroborated. Subdomain resolves; Shodan banner returned; CT-log entry. | | CONFIRMED | Multiple independent corroborations OR directly verified. Live-validated token; bucket listable; three-source subdomain convergence. |
Rule of three for attribution: 3 independent weak signals, OR 1 strong + 1 weak. Never single-source attribute.
2.1 Confidence Upgrade Workflows
| Asset type | TENTATIVE → FIRM | FIRM → CONFIRMED | |---|---|---| | Subdomain | ≥2 passive sources OR DNS resolves | Serves on a standard port AND banner/cert returned | | IP | ≥2 sources (passive DNS, ASN, Shodan) | TCP SYN-ACK or ICMP reply | | WebApp | URL extracted but not yet hit | HTTP returns 2xx/3xx/4xx AND content-length > 0 | | Email | Name-pattern inferred OR snippet-only | Listed in Hunter/IntelX/breach, OR SMTP 250 (abort at DATA) | | Bucket | Permutation candidate + HEAD returns 200/301/403 (exists) | GET listing = CONFIRMED | | Credential / secret | Regex match in captured text | Read-only validator returns success (scope + account-ID documented) | | Person | Name from single source | Confirmed by second independent source | | SSO tenant | OIDC discovery endpoint returns metadata | Tenant GUID extracted AND domain ties back via MX/autodiscover/SP record |
Default reporting posture: never claim CONFIRMED without explicit corroboration. When in doubt, downgrade.

4. Source Hygiene & Citations
For every artifact: URL + UTC timestamp + SHA-256 + tool version + run_id.
- Hash all downloads with SHA-256. Screenshot in PNG.
- Raw HTTP captures capped at 2 KiB body. JSONL logs, one line per event.
- Separate evidence read-only from working copies; never edit captured artifacts.
- Prefer durable references (CVE, ATT&CK technique ID, RFC). If ephemeral, archive first (archive.today, Wayback SavePageNow).
5. Do NOT
- Do NOT paste creds, session tokens, real PII, or unique pivots into cloud LLMs. Use local models for sensitive analysis.
- Do NOT assume vendor labels are ground truth (TRM, Chainalysis, Arkham can disagree).
- Do NOT assert ownership from a single signal (favicon hash, shared NS, shared CT issuer — each is a hypothesis).
- Do NOT run fuzzing, SYN scans, masscan, or
nuclei fuzzing/*outside explicit--aggressivemode. - Do NOT use a credential validator for anything except read-only verification.
- Do NOT mirror-image the threat actor. Separate capability from intent and sponsorship.
- Do NOT escalate when you hit active defenses — back off and document (§6.4).
